India to spend 75% of defence capital outlay on domestic purchases

Defence Minister Rajnath Singh said the government will spend 75% of the total defence capital outlay on procurement from domestic defence manufacturers from 2023-24. This means around ₹1,00,000 crore for procurement of military platforms and equipment from Indian manufacturers. Singh further said Aero India has shown that the Indian defence sector is ready to move with top global defence firms.
